In today's episode I chat with Jamelia Bramwell once again, about the sport that takes up most of our winter times - dryland dog sledding.
This sport, while unusual in Australia, has clubs in most states and territories, is such a great way to not only exercise your dog, but build the relationship the two of you have, working together, as you train and race across a variety of bush tracks, Australia has on offer.
